8,002,530 – 1 = 8,002,529

Last night, at the second (!) Firefox 3 launch party in London, a representative from Guinness World Records presented Tristan Nitot with a certificate to say that the Mozilla project is the current holder of the world record for largest number of complete copies of a piece of software downloaded in 24 hours – 8,002,529. The UK contribution was over 300,000, just behind the Spanish but (sorry, Tristan) ahead of the French :-)

The certificate we were presented with actually says 8,002,530. However, on his way to the party, the Guinness representative remembered that he had absent-mindedly downloaded the software himself within the 24-hour period, and that his download was not permitted to count. Therefore, the official figure will actually be 8,002,529!
